Dominant Witches is a visual interactive adult story and visual novel that places players in the role of a student at a magical academy. Set in a remote fortress, the game revolves around interacting with powerful, supernatural women and engaging in various fetish-themed scenarios. Game Overview
The story follows your character's internship at a secluded fortress where you meet several powerful witches. Your path depends on whether you play as a dominant or submissive character, though current reviews suggest that submissive routes currently offer more content. Key Characters & Fetishes
The game features a diverse cast, each associated with specific magical roles and fetishes:
Zoe: A dragonide battlemage and your mentor. If you don't impress her, your role shifts into becoming her "personal ass-kisser" (focused on asslicking).
Salma: A human futanari alchemist researching a gender-bending potion that can swap male and female forms.
Camilla: A former Countess who explores dark rituals from ancient civilizations.
Leah: A moon elf tavern keeper who primarily interacts with female characters (requiring a gender-swap through Salma's potion to access most scenes). Development & Gameplay
Engine: Built using the Ren’Py engine, common for visual novels.
Updates: The developer, Nikociantgames, typically releases updates every 4 weeks on Patreon, with public releases following 13 days later. dominant witches full
Reception: Players have praised the character building and the engaging logic of the story, though some critiques mention repetitive animations and events in later updates. Platform: Available on PC, Mac, and Mobile. Post by Submale in Dominant Witches (NSFW 18+) comments
